Duties
Greet patients warmly and professionally, ensuring a positive first impression
Manage patient check-in and check-out procedures with accuracy and efficiency
Schedule appointments using EMR (Electronic Medical Records) systems such as Epic, Meditech, or Athenahealth
Verify insurance coverage, process claims, and handle medical billing using ICD-10, CPT coding, and HIPAA-compliant documentation review
Maintain and update patient records accurately within various EHR (Electronic Health Record) systems like eClinicalWorks or Dentrix
Answer multi-line phone systems with excellent phone etiquette, directing calls appropriately
Assist with intake procedures, including collecting medical history and updating patient information
Support medical administrative tasks such as filing, data entry, and managing medical records in compliance with health information management standards
Collaborate with clinical staff to ensure proper documentation of care plans and treatment notes
Ensure compliance with HIPAA regulations by safeguarding patient information at all times
Qualifications
Proven experience as a medical receptionist or in a healthcare administrative support role within an optometry or dental clinic environment
Strong knowledge of medical terminology, ICD-9/ICD-10 coding, CPT coding, and Medicare guidelines
Familiarity with EMR/EHR systems such as Epic, Meditech, Athenahealth, eClinicalWorks, Eaglesoft or Dentrix
Excellent computer skills including proficiency in Microsoft Office applications and office management software like Eaglesoft or Dentrix
Ability to handle insurance verification processes accurately and efficiently
Exceptional customer service skills with the ability to communicate clearly and professionally in person and over the phone
Bilingual abilities are highly valued to serve diverse patient populations
Strong organizational skills with attention to detail in documentation review and filing processes
Experience working in a busy medical office setting with front desk responsibilities and multi-line phone systems
Knowledge of dental terminology is a plus for clinics that offer integrated eye-dental care services
Ability to maintain confidentiality in accordance with HIPAA standards
